which of the following does not exist in a prokaryotic cell?
ribosomes
dna
a plasma membrane
mitochondria

Explanation:

Brief Explanations

Prokaryotic cells are simple cells without membrane - bound organelles. Ribosomes are present for protein synthesis. DNA is present as the genetic material. The plasma membrane encloses the cell. Mitochondria are membrane - bound organelles (for energy production in eukaryotes) and do not exist in prokaryotes.

Answer:

mitochondria
